If a data set has ssr = 400 and sse = 100, then the coefficient of determination is

Mathematics
2 answers:
BARSIC [14]3 years ago
3 0
To solve this problem you must apply the proccedure shown below:

 1. You have that the <span>data set has SSR=400 and SSE=100

 2. Therefore you have </span><span>the coefficient of determination is:

 r</span>²=SSR/SSTO

 SSTO=SSR+SSE

 3. Then, when you substitute the values, you obtain:

 SSTO=400+100
 SSTO=500

 r²=400/500

 4. So, you have that the result is:

 r²=0.8

 Therefore, as you can see,  the answer for the exercise shown above is: <span> the coefficient of determination is 0.8</span>

What is the standard deviation of the data set? Round to the nearest tenth if needed. 2, 4, 7, 8, 9
barxatty [35]

Hiiiiiiii, okay here's the full- explanation for you, so here's the final answer. The explanation of how i got the answer is also below! Hope this helped you!!

Answer:

2.9

Step-by-step explanation:

First the mean or average = sum / data points (or N) = (2 + 4 + 7 + 8 + 9) / 5 = 6  

Now we take each of the individual values subtract the mean, and then square them, and add it all up.  

(2 - 6)^2 + (4 - 6)^2 + (7 - 6)^2 + (8 - 6)^2 + (9 - 6)^2 = 34  

Then we divide this by degrees of freedom = N - 1 to find the sample standard deviation. Note that this is different from the population standard deviation, where we would just divide N, but we use this because our data set is small, like less than 30 points.  

34 / (N - 1) -----> = 34 / (5 - 1) = 8.5  

Now, this is the variance, so we take the square root of the variance to get the sample standard deviation:  

√(8.5) = 2.9 (rounded to 1 decimal place)
